Choosing the Right AI Tools for Multilingual Subtitles

So, how do you choose the right AI tool for your multilingual subtitle needs? First, consider the languages you're targeting. Some tools offer more language options than others, which can be a deciding factor if you're aiming to reach a diverse audience. It's also important to look at how well these tools handle context and colloquialisms, as this can greatly affect the quality of your subtitles.

Another aspect to evaluate is the user interface and ease of integration. A tool that is difficult to navigate can slow down your workflow, which defeats the purpose of using AI for efficiency. Look for platforms that offer seamless integration with your existing video editing software—you'll thank yourself later for the time saved.

Finally, don't forget to factor in cost and scalability. If you're just starting out, a free or low-cost tool might be enough. However, as your audience grows, investing in a more robust solution can pay dividends in terms of quality and reach. Overcoming Common Challenges

Of course, no tool is perfect, and AI subtitles come with their own set of challenges. One common issue is the accuracy of translations, especially for languages with complex grammar and syntax. It's essential to review and, if necessary, manually edit your subtitles to ensure they convey the right message.

Another potential hurdle is cultural nuances. AI tools are getting better at recognizing cultural contexts, but they're not foolproof. A phrase that works in one language might not directly translate to another, leading to confusion or misinterpretation. This is where having a native speaker or language expert review your content can be invaluable.
